I. Key Financial Data
(I) Key accounting data and financial indicatorsDid the Company need to retrospectively adjust or restate any accounting data of prior years?? Yes □No
2024 Jan-Mar | 2023 Jan-Mar | Change | |
Operating revenue (RMB) | 7,744,804,604.28 | 6,511,602,610.15 | 18.94% |
Net profit attributable to shareholders of the Listed Company (RMB) | 289,348,487.81 | 471,650,134.12 | -38.65% |
Net profit attributable to shareholders of the Listed Company after deduction of non-recurring gain or loss (RMB) | 261,306,973.35 | 280,096,313.63 | -6.71% |
Net cash flow from operating activities (RMB) | 1,557,837,879.15 | 1,799,383,005.75 | -13.42% |
Basic earnings per share (RMB/share) | 0.17 | 0.28 | -39.29% |
Diluted earnings per share (RMB/share) | 0.17 | 0.28 | -39.29% |
Weighted average return on net assets | 1.57% | 2.85% | -1.28% |
March 31, 2024 | December 31, 2023 | Change | |
Total assets (RMB) | 45,562,508,510.25 | 44,371,719,028.28 | 2.68% |
Owners’ equity attributable to shareholders of the Listed Company (RMB) | 18,373,771,308.37 | 18,143,026,745.54 | 1.27% |

We have not classified any item of non-recurring gain or loss defined by the Explanatory Announcement No. 1 on InformationDisclosure by Companies Publicly Offering Securities - Non-recurring Gain or Loss as recurring gain or loss.(III) Changes in key accounting data and financial indicators, and reasons
? Applicable □ N/A
In RMB
Balance sheet item | March 31, 2024 | December 31, 2023 | Change | Reason |
Cash and bank balances | 9,576,910,104.49 | 7,190,036,231.06 | 33.20% | Primarily due to stable cash flows provided by the operating activities during the reporting period and lower capital expenditures compared to the same period of the previous year, as well as a temporary increase in bank loans. |
Notes receivable | 25,210,385.02 | 3,407,623.49 | 639.82% | Primarily due to an increase in the commercial acceptance bills received by certain subsidiaries in the current period. |
Financial liabilities held for trading | 159,387,320.86 | 104,174,076.23 | 53.00% | Primarily due to an increase in the financial liabilities recognized under hedging contracts due to changes in foreign exchange rates during the first quarter. |
Accounts receivable financing | 152,757,569.67 | 290,477,095.22 | -47.41% | Primarily due to an increase in the banker’s acceptance bills received in the current period. |
Income statement item | 2024 Jan-Mar | 2023 Jan-Mar | Change | Reason |
R&D expenses | 253,417,603.85 | 193,113,365.49 | 31.23% | Primarily due to an increase in the R&D projects as the Company enhances R&D efforts focusing on the core business. |
Financial expenses | -5,009,091.39 | 134,082,532.89 | -103.74% | Primarily due to an increase in the interest income compared to the same period of the previous year, and increase in exchange gains. |
Interest income | 68,761,600.49 | 51,062,981.56 | 34.66% | Primarily due to an increase in interest income from increased bank deposits. |
Investment income (loss expressed with “-”) | -2,133,536.06 | 377,108.36 | -665.76% | Primarily due to an increase in the discounting costs of notes receivable in the current period. |
Credit loss (loss expressed with “-”) | -29,221,136.72 | -21,312,317.05 | -37.11% | Primarily due to an increase in the allowance for doubtful accounts receivable recognized in the current period according to the age of accounts receivable. |
Impairment of assets (loss expressed with “-”) | -93,518,082.87 | 18,489,783.36 | -605.78% | Primarily due to an increase in the inventory provision recognized in the current period based on costs and net realizable value of inventories. |
Gain on disposal of assets (loss expressed with “-”) | -6,118,647.30 | -1,886,457.79 | -224.35% | Primarily due to losses on the disposal of idle equipment of certain subsidiaries in the current period. |
Non-operating revenue | 1,937,787.73 | 158,881,877.68 | -98.78% | Primarily due to the investment income arising from the acquisition of JDI Electronics last year. |
Non-operating expenses | 2,638,754.45 | 1,353,291.43 | 94.99% | Primarily due to an increase in the donations made in the current period. |
Total profit | 346,267,196.58 | 502,141,586.52 | -31.04% | Primarily due to the investment income arising from the acquisition of JDI Electronics last year. |
Income tax expenses | 56,999,473.72 | 30,644,133.19 | 86.00% | Primarily due to an increase in the taxable income for the current period. |
Cash flow statement item | 2024 Jan-Mar | 2023 Jan-Mar | Change | Reason |
Net cash flows from investing activities | -1,076,101,136.92 | -2,655,184,572.50 | 59.47% | Primarily due to the acquisition of JDI Electronics and Aranda in the same period last year. |
Net cash flows from financing activities | 1,476,912,312.82 | 2,675,548,733.23 | -44.80% | Primarily due to an increase in the M&A loans and mid-to-long term loans last year in connection with certain acquisitions. |
Effect of exchange rate changes on cash and cash equivalents | -203,661,385.74 | 217,480,352.46 | -193.65% | Primarily due to changes in the net assets denominated in USD. |

III. Other Significant Matters?Applicable □N/A
1. During the reporting period, our sales revenue from the new energy business was about RMB1.829 billion, an increase of about
56.46% compared to the same period of the previous year.
2. During the reporting period, we repurchased 1,588,800 shares in total by aggregate auction through the dedicated securities accountfor repurchase, at the total price of RMB24.997 million (excluding the transaction costs). Such repurchase complied with the applicablelaws and regulations, and our share repurchase plan.
